Best Rolls

Prep: 240 min Cook: 15 min Serves: 30 Cuisine: American

Soft, buttery crescent rolls with a hint of sweetness and rich flavor, perfect for breakfast, dinner sides, or special occasions, appealing to all ages and tastes.

Be the first to rate this recipe

Ingredients

  • 1/2 cup sugar
  • 1/2 cup Crisco oil
  • 2 eggs
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 cup warm water
  • 1 package yeast
  • 1/4 cup warm water (for yeast)
  • 4 cups all-purpose flour

Instructions

  1. Mix sugar, Crisco oil, eggs, salt, warm water, and dissolved yeast in a large container and let rise about 4 hours or overnight.
  2. Divide the dough into 3 equal parts.
  3. Roll out each part on a floured board.
  4. Roll the dough thin.
  5. Cut the rolled dough into strips.
  6. Brush melted margarine over the dough strips.
  7. Use the strips to form crescent rolls.
  8. Place the crescent rolls on a greased cookie sheet.
  9. Let the rolls rise for 4 hours.
  10. Bake at 350°F until golden brown.
